We are looking for a talented Senior Front End Engineer to join our Invest team at Airbnb.
This is a remote-friendly position for the right candidate.
You will play a key role in shaping the technical direction of a rapidly evolving business function.
The role involves working on a greenfield architecture with significant business impact.
This is a unique opportunity to influence the future of our platform and the team’s growth for years to come.
Responsibilities include designing, developing, testing, and deploying scalable, resilient user-facing products and experiences.
You will translate UI/UX designs into high-performance, maintainable interfaces using React, HTML, CSS, JavaScript, and TypeScript.
The role requires building accessible and testable web applications that meet modern standards.
You will collaborate closely with engineering, product, and design teams to deliver industry-leading financial tools and software.
Identifying potential implementation challenges and partnering with designers to resolve them early is essential.
You will translate user stories and business requirements into technical solutions.
Contributing new ideas for technology improvements and innovative product initiatives is expected.
Effective communication with project leads, product managers, and cross-functional teams throughout the development lifecycle is crucial.
Requirements:
A Bachelor’s degree in Computer Science, Engineering, or a related technical field (or equivalent experience) is required.
You must have 10+ years of professional programming experience, preferably with modern technology stacks.
A minimum of 2 years focused on front-end development using JavaScript/TypeScript and React is necessary.
Experience with the core tech stack is a plus: Java/Kotlin/Spring/PostgreSQL/React, running in Kubernetes with a service-oriented architecture featuring 100+ services in production.
Strong proficiency in semantic HTML, CSS, and JavaScript is required.
Deep familiarity with responsive design and mobile-web best practices is essential.
Experience working in collaborative, agile teams, participating in code reviews, and managing pull requests is necessary.
A hands-on attitude with the willingness to roll up your sleeves and deliver results is expected.
Strong problem-solving skills and a pragmatic approach to shipping impactful features rather than chasing perfection are required.
Demonstrated ownership in driving projects from conception through to completion is essential.
Benefits:
The position offers a remote-friendly work environment.
You will have the opportunity to influence the future of the platform and the team's growth.
The role provides a chance to work on a greenfield architecture with significant business impact.
You will collaborate with talented professionals across engineering, product, and design teams.
The position allows for the contribution of new ideas for technology improvements and innovative product initiatives.